Another amusing scene occurred about this time. A teamster who had escaped from the massacre at Ramas, —and who was a driver in our train also, —had been suddenly set upon by a couple of Lancers; and failing in his attempt to give " leg-bail," he had darted head foremost into a cluster of chaparral about twenty feet in diameter. Into this the enemy were nnable to force their horses; and being afraid to dismount, contented themselves with riding around the thicket and thrusting their long lances at the fugitive. Our driver, now on his hands and knees, and dodging from side to side like a wounded partridge in a brush-heap, succeeded by dint of hard scratching, in eluding all the blows aimed at him. The Lancers, alarmed at the proximity of some of our troops, finally rode off; when the teamster, venturing cautiously from his friendly cover, fled to the escort, with clothes torn to shreds and hands and face badly lacerated by the thorns. Overjoyed at his narrow escape and regarding himself as one returned almost from the dead, he gave utterance to his delight and attracted attention by some lusty cheers for himse7.
